Book Description
This third book in a suite of four practical guides is an engineer's companion to using numerical methods for the solution of complex mathematical problems. The required software is provided by way of the freeware mathematical library BzzMath that is developed and maintained by the authors. The present volume focuses on optimization and nonlinear systems solution. The book describes numerical methods, innovative techniques and strategies that are all implemented in a well-established, freeware library. Each of these handy guides enables the reader to use and implement standard numerical tools for their work, explaining the theory behind the various functions and problem solvers, and showcasing applications in diverse scientific and engineering fields. Numerous examples, sample codes, programs and applications are proposed and discussed. The book teaches engineers and scientists how to use the latest and most powerful numerical methods for their daily work.

Advanced Optimization for Process Systems Engineering

Advanced Optimization for Process Systems Engineering PDF Author: Ignacio E. Grossmann
Publisher: Cambridge University Press
ISBN: 1108934730
Category : Technology & Engineering
Languages : en
Pages : 206

Book Description
Based on the author's forty years of teaching experience, this unique textbook covers both basic and advanced concepts of optimization theory and methods for process systems engineers. Topics covered include continuous, discrete and logic optimization (linear, nonlinear, mixed-integer and generalized disjunctive programming), optimization under uncertainty (stochastic programming and flexibility analysis), and decomposition techniques (Lagrangean and Benders decomposition). Assuming only a basic background in calculus and linear algebra, it enables easy understanding of mathematical reasoning, and numerous examples throughout illustrate key concepts and algorithms. End-of-chapter exercises involving theoretical derivations and small numerical problems, as well as in modeling systems like GAMS, enhance understanding and help put knowledge into practice. Accompanied by two appendices containing web links to modeling systems and models related to applications in PSE, this is an essential text for single-semester, graduate courses in process systems engineering in departments of chemical engineering.

Nonlinear and Mixed-Integer Optimization

Nonlinear and Mixed-Integer Optimization PDF Author: Christodoulos A. Floudas
Publisher: Oxford University Press
ISBN: 0195356551
Category : Science
Languages : en
Pages : 475

Book Description
Filling a void in chemical engineering and optimization literature, this book presents the theory and methods for nonlinear and mixed-integer optimization, and their applications in the important area of process synthesis. Other topics include modeling issues in process synthesis, and optimization-based approaches in the synthesis of heat recovery systems, distillation-based systems, and reactor-based systems. The basics of convex analysis and nonlinear optimization are also covered and the elementary concepts of mixed-integer linear optimization are introduced. All chapters have several illustrations and geometrical interpretations of the material as well as suggested problems. Nonlinear and Mixed-Integer Optimization will prove to be an invaluable source--either as a textbook or a reference--for researchers and graduate students interested in continuous and discrete nonlinear optimization issues in engineering design, process synthesis, process operations, applied mathematics, operations research, industrial management, and systems engineering.

Differential and Differential-Algebraic Systems for the Chemical Engineer

Differential and Differential-Algebraic Systems for the Chemical Engineer PDF Author: Guido Buzzi-Ferraris
Publisher: John Wiley & Sons
ISBN: 3527332758
Category : Technology & Engineering
Languages : en
Pages : 302

Book Description
Engineers and other applied scientists are frequently faced with models of complex systems for which no rigorous mathematical solution can be calculated. To predict and calculate the behaviour of such systems, numerical approximations are frequently used, either based on measurements of real life systems or on the behaviour of simpler models. This is essential work for example for the process engineer implementing simulation, control and optimization of chemical processes for design and operational purposes. This fourth in a suite of five practical guides is an engineer's companion to using numerical methods for the solution of complex mathematical problems. It explains the theory behind current numerical methods and shows in a step-by-step fashion how to use them. The volume focuses on differential and differential-algebraic systems, providing numerous real-life industrial case studies to illustrate this complex topic. It describes the methods, innovative techniques and strategies that are all implemented in a freely available toolbox called BzzMath, which is developed and maintained by the authors and provides up-to-date software tools for all the methods described in the book. Numerous examples, sample codes, programs and applications are taken from a wide range of scientific and engineering fields, such as chemical engineering, electrical engineering, physics, medicine, and environmental science. As a result, engineers and scientists learn how to optimize processes even before entering the laboratory. With additional online material including the latest version of BzzMath Library, installation tutorial, all examples and sample codes used in the book and a host of further examples.
